About John E. Kwoka

John E. Kwoka is a scholar working on Economics and Econometrics, Strategy and Management, General Economics, Econometrics and Finance, Marketing and Accounting, having authored 82 papers that have together received 1.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Merger and Competition Analysis (34 papers), Transport and Economic Policies (15 papers), Firm Innovation and Growth (12 papers), Consumer Market Behavior and Pricing (11 papers), ICT Impact and Policies (9 papers), Corporate Finance and Governance (9 papers), Electric Power System Optimization (9 papers) and Global trade and economics (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in General Economics, Econometrics and Finance (396 citations), Economics and Econometrics (1.1k citations), Strategy and Management (642 citations), Marketing (371 citations) and Accounting (304 citations). John E. Kwoka has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Bangladesh and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Lawrence J. White, Michael G. Pollitt, David J. Ravenscraft, Tommaso Valletti, Sanem Sergici, Christopher M. Snyder, Frederick R. Warren‐Boulton, Michael G. Jacobides, Nicholas Economides and Robert Seamans. Their work appears in journals such as Review of Industrial Organization, Journal of Industrial Economics, The Electricity Journal, International Journal of Industrial Organization and The Review of Economics and Statistics.
